JOSEPH PURCELL Obituary

PURCELL
JOSEPH J., of Phila., died Sunday, May 19, 2013 at Nazareth Hospital, he was 75. Born and raised in Phila., he joins his parents John Patrick and Helen Gertrude (nee Handley), twin brother James, twinbrothers John and Robert and nieces and nephews John, Helen, James and Donna. He is survived by his sister Helen Ankenbrand (Donald), his 6 children, Joseph, Brian, Stephen (Deborah), David, Michael (Michele), and Jennifer Purcell and his 15 grandchildren Danielle, Nicole, Joseph, Angela, Brian, Kristen, Dalton, Madison, Stephen, Jennifer, Tyler, Michael, Matthew, Timothy and Kevin Purcell. Relatives and friends are invited to his Memorial Gathering on Thursday, May 23, 2013 from 9:30 to 10:30 A.M. in St. Albert the Great R.C. Church, 212 Welsh Rd., Huntingdon Valley, PA followed by a Funeral Mass at 10:30 A.M. Per his wishes, interment of his cremated remains with his mother will follow at Holy Sepulchre Cemetery in Phila. In lieu of flowers, donations to the Paralyzed Veterans of America, 801 18th St. NW Washington, DC 20006
